Tips for Safely Loading and Unloading Gear
The Tesla Model Y is a versatile electric SUV that can be used for both daily errands and adventurous road trips. However, when it comes to transporting gear, it's important to be mindful of the roof rack weight limit in order to ensure the safety of both your belongings and fellow drivers on the road. Here are some tips for safely loading and unloading gear onto your Tesla Model Y roof rack.
Firstly, make sure to distribute the weight of your gear evenly on the roof rack, as too much weight on one side can cause the car to become imbalanced. Additionally, it's important to secure your gear with appropriate straps and tie-downs to prevent it from shifting or falling off during transit.
When it comes to unloading your gear, take your time and carefully remove items one by one. Not only will this prevent damage to your gear, but it will also ensure that you don't accidentally drop anything onto the road below. Lastly, always double-check that the roof rack is empty before driving away to avoid any potential hazards.
